Abstract

The utility model relates to a special transmission for small wheeled engineering machinery. The gear distribution of a driving mechanism effectively improves the reverse-gear speed, working efficiency and operation performance. The structure comprises the driving mechanism, a box body and an operation mechanism. The transmission has three forward gears and a reverse gear; the driving mechanism is provided with a first shaft, a second shaft, a middle shaft and a reverse shaft; eight gears are respectively fixed on the shafts; the first and the second shafts are coaxial and are parallel to the middle shaft and the reverse shaft; the operation mechanism comprises a control arm, a shifting block, a shifting fork and a shifting fork shaft; the control arm pushes the shifting fork to carry out gear shift operation; first gear and reverse gear operations are shifted by a same shifting fork. The utility model has simple structure and convenient use and is widely applicable to small wheeled engineering machinery field, such as a small wheeled loader, etc.

Background technique
In recent years, along with China's rapid economy development, the quickening of town and country construction has promoted the development of China's small engineering machinery, as small sized loader, mini-excavator etc.Domestic small sized loader is chassis or self-control chassis mostly with the wheeled tractor at present, though it is simple in structure, make easily, but usability, working performance are bad, particularly mechanical driving part is transplanted fully from agricultural automobile mostly, uses just to seem not fully up to expectations on the industrial wheeled equipment.The minority manufacturer production with the matching used speed changer of loader, but volume is big, cost is high, complex structure, configuration are undesirable, and rate of fault is higher, the existence of these problems has brought certain difficulty for complete machine manufacturer.
The model utility content
The purpose of this utility model solves deficiency of the prior art exactly, proposed a kind of simple in structure, easy to operate, cost is lower, the special-purpose speed changer of the minitype wheeled engineering machinery of good operation performance.
For achieving the above object, the utility model is by the following technical solutions:
The special-purpose speed changer of a kind of minitype wheeled engineering machinery, comprise driving mechanism, casing and operating mechanism, this speed changer has three forward gearss and a backward gear, be provided with 4 axles and 8 gears in the driving mechanism, first front end stretches out casing, the rear end is bearing in by ball bearing in the bearing hole of casing, and first constant mesh gear on first and first make one; In the first shaftgear inner ring hole, the rear end utilizes ball bearing to be bearing on the casing of speed changer by needle roller bearing support for second front end, and two change gears are fixed on second by spline; The jack shaft two ends are bearing on the casing with ball bearing, by spline jack shaft constant mesh gear, one grade of driving gear, second gear driving gear and countershaft reverse gear are housed on the axle, wherein, jack shaft constant mesh gear and first constant mesh gear constitute the constant mesh gear pair; Reverse gear shaft is arranged on a side of jack shaft, and its two supports is on the housing of speed changer, and the reverse idler gear sky is enclosed within on this axle, constitutes the constant mesh gear pair with countershaft reverse gear; Casing is this transmission support bracket; Operating mechanism comprises: operating handle, shifting block, shift fork, declutch shift shaft.
During gear shift, promote shift fork by operating handle and carry out gear-change operation, one grade and reverse gear operation are stirred by same shift fork, and one grade of speed ratio is 4.737, and the second gear speed ratio is 1.74, and reverse gear ratio is 3.5.
Advantage of the present utility model is:
Be heavy load when 1, advancing work at loader, be the situation of light load when retreating, driving mechanism is redistributed gear, changes one grade, reverse gear ratio, improve the reverse gear speed of a motor vehicle, make it between between one grade, second gear, eliminate reverse gear and cross slow phenomenon, increase work efficiency.
2, cancelled the special-purpose shift fork of reverse gear, one grade and reverse gear operation are stirred by same shift fork, and be easy to use, improved operating characteristics.

Embodiment
The utility model is the special-purpose speed changer of a kind of minitype wheeled engineering machinery, comprises driving mechanism, casing 7 and operating mechanism, and this speed changer has three forward gearss and a backward gear, is provided with 4 axles and 8 gears in the driving mechanism:
First 1 front end stretches out casing 7, is bearing in the sliding sleeve of engine crankshaft flange, and the rear end is bearing in by ball bearing 2 in the bearing hole of mission case 7, and first constant mesh gear 3 on first 1 and first 1 make one.
Second 9 front end is bearing in first constant mesh gear 3 inner ring hole by needle bearing 4, the rear end utilizes ball bearing 8 to be bearing on the casing 7 of speed changer, change gear 5 and change gear 6 are fixed on second 9 by spline, promote shift fork by operating handle 29 and carry out shift control.
Jack shaft 15 two ends are bearing in the bearing hole of casing 7 with ball bearing 10 and ball bearing 16, by spline jack shaft constant mesh gear 11, one grade of driving gear 13, second gear driving gear 12, countershaft reverse gear 14 are housed on the axle, wherein, jack shaft constant mesh gear 11 and first constant mesh gear 3 constitute the constant mesh gear pair.
Travel for realizing that car body is swung to, be provided with short reverse gear shaft 17 in jack shaft 15 1 sides, its two supports is on the housing of speed changer, with reverse gear shaft locking plate 19 lockings, prevent its rotation and move axially, reverse idler gear 18 skies are enclosed within on this axle, constitute the constant mesh gear pair with countershaft reverse gear 14.
Casing 7 is this transmission support bracket, is supporting whole gearing actuator.
Operating mechanism comprises: operating handle 29, shifting block 26, shifting block 27, one, reverse speed fork 24, two, third gear shift fork 23, one, reverse speed shift rod 21, two, third gear declutch shift shaft 22 etc., collection is loaded in the loam cake.During gear shift, promote shift forks by operating handle 29 and carry out gear-change operation, one grade and reverse gear operation are stirred by same shift fork.One grade of speed ratio is 4.737, and the second gear speed ratio is 1.74, and reverse gear ratio is 3.5, and reverse gear ratio is between between one grade and the second gear speed ratio, and speed has been eliminated reverse gear and crossed slow phenomenon greater than first gear speed when making reversing.
One, reverse speed shift rod 21 and and two, the two ends of third gear declutch shift shaft 22 all are supported in the respective aperture of gear shift cover 20, can endwisely slip.All shift forks and shifting block all use flexible lock pin 25 to be fixed on the corresponding declutch shift shaft.One, the upper end of reverse speed fork 24 and two, third gear shift fork 23 all has shifting block.The top of shifting block 26 and shifting block 27 is shaped on groove.When speed changer was in neutral gear, each groove alignd in Transverse plane, and the bulb 28 of operating handle 29 lower ends promptly stretches in these grooves.Can make operating handle 29 around its spherical fulcrum teeter in middle part during gear selecting, thereby make operating handle 29 lower end bulbs 28 aim at the shifting block groove corresponding with selected gear, make operating handle 29 longitudinal oscillations then, drive declutch shift shaft and shift fork and move forward or backward, can realize engage a gear.
Driving mechanism transmission process of the present utility model is:
When hanging neutral gear, change gear 5 and change gear 6 not with jack shaft 15 on gear engagement, so during first 1 rotation, second 9 can not be driven, speed changer is in neutral state.
Desire to put in the first speed, can handle operating handle 29, by one, reverse speed fork 24 moves to left change gear 6, it is engaged with one grade of driving gear 13, power just from first 1 successively through first constant mesh gear 3, jack shaft constant mesh gear 11, jack shaft 15, one grade of driving gear 13, change gear 6, pass to second 9 output at last.
Desire is hung second gear, by two, third gear shift fork 23 moves to right change gear 5, make it to engage with second gear driving gear 12, power just from first 1 successively through first constant mesh gear 3, jack shaft constant mesh gear 11, jack shaft 15, second gear driving gear 12, change gear 5, pass to second 9 output at last.
Desire is hung third gear, by two, third gear shift fork 23 moves to left change gear 5, make it to engage with first constant mesh gear 3, power just from first 1 successively through first constant mesh gear 3, change gear 5, pass to second 9 output at last.
Desire is hung reverse gear, by two, third gear shift fork 24 moves to right change gear 6, engage with reverse idler gear 18, power just from first 1 successively through first constant mesh gear 3, jack shaft constant mesh gear 11, jack shaft 15, countershaft reverse gear 14, reverse idler gear 18, change gear 6, pass to second 9 output at last.Owing to increased a reverse idler gear 18, so second 9 sense of rotation is opposite with first 1, car body just falls back and travels.
